申请/专利权人:青岛海尔科技有限公司
申请日:2019-12-11
公开(公告)日:2024-03-22
公开(公告)号:CN111143045B
主分类号:G06F9/48
分类号:G06F9/48;G05B15/02
优先权:
专利状态码:有效-授权
法律状态:2024.03.22#授权;2020.06.05#实质审查的生效;2020.05.12#公开
摘要:本发明提供了一种智能家居操作系统的任务调度方法及装置、存储介质,上述方法包括:通过第一调度器根据输入参数确定待执行任务的优先级,其中,输入参数包括以下至少之一:待执行任务的重要度、待执行任务的紧迫度和待执行任务的任务周期;根据待执行任务的优先级,对任务队列中的待执行任务进行调度,在第一任务与第二任务的优先级相同的情况下,根据第一任务和第二任务的截止期指示第二调度器调度第一任务和第二任务,第一任务为任务队列中最高优先级的任务,第二任务为当前正在执行的任务。通过本发明,可以解决在智能家居系统中对任务进行调度时,调度开销较大等技术问题,能够更好地满足系统实时要求,同时降低了系统的调度开销。
主权项:1.一种智能家居操作系统的任务调度方法,其特征在于,包括:通过第一调度器根据输入参数确定待执行任务的优先级,其中,所述输入参数包括以下至少之一:所述待执行任务的重要度、所述待执行任务的紧迫度和所述待执行任务的任务周期;根据所述待执行任务的优先级,对任务队列中的所述待执行任务进行调度,其中,在第一任务与第二任务的优先级相同的情况下,根据所述第一任务和所述第二任务的截止期指示第二调度器调度所述第一任务和所述第二任务,其中,所述第一任务为所述任务队列中最高优先级的任务,所述第二任务为当前正在执行的任务;其中,所述截止期为任务持续的截止时间点,所述第二调度器为抢占式调度器;其中,所述根据所述第一任务和所述第二任务的截止期指示第二调度器调度所述第一任务和所述第二任务,包括:获取所述第一任务的第一截止期和所述第二任务的第二截止期,指示所述第二调度器优先调度所述第一任务和第二任务中截止期早的任务。
全文数据:
权利要求:
百度查询: 青岛海尔科技有限公司 智能家居操作系统的任务调度方法及装置、存储介质
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。